#f46643 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f46643 is composed of 95.7% red, 40%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.2%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 11.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 61%. #f46643 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c86 with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#f46643 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f46643 has RGB values of R:244, G:102,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.58, Y:0.73,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16016963.

Shades and Tints of #f46643
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100401 is the darkest color, while #fffdf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#f46643
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09997 is the less saturated color, while #fc613b is the most saturated one.
